🥄 Ingredients for Classic Chicken Alfredo Pasta (Serves 4–6)

For the chicken

  • 2 large boneless, skinless chicken breasts

  • 1 tsp garlic powder

  • 1 tsp onion powder

  • ½ tsp paprika

  • Salt & black pepper, to taste

  • 2 tbsp olive oil or butter

For the Alfredo sauce

  • 4 tbsp unsalted butter

  • 3 cloves garlic, minced

  • 1 cup heavy cream

  • 1 cup freshly grated Parmesan cheese

  • ¼ tsp freshly grated nutmeg (optional, for warmth)

  • Salt & black pepper, to taste

For the pasta

  • 12 oz fettuccine or your favorite pasta

  • Salted water for boiling

  • Optional garnish: chopped parsley, extra Parmesan, cracked black pepper


🔪 Step-by-Step Instructions

1️⃣ Prepare the chicken

  1. Pound chicken breasts to even thickness for uniform cooking.

  2. Season both sides with garlic powder, onion powder, paprika, salt, and pepper.

  3. Heat olive oil or butter in a large skillet over medium-high heat.

  4. Sear chicken 5–7 minutes per side, until golden brown and cooked through (internal temperature 165°F / 74°C).

  5. Remove from skillet and rest 5 minutes before slicing.

Tip:

Resting keeps chicken juicy and tender. Slice into thin strips or bite-sized pieces.


2️⃣ Cook the pasta

  1. Boil salted water in a large pot.

  2. Cook pasta according to package instructions until al dente.

  3. Reserve ½ cup pasta water before draining; it can help thin the sauce if needed.


3️⃣ Make the Alfredo sauce

  1. In the same skillet used for chicken, melt butter over medium heat.

  2. Add minced garlic; sauté 1–2 minutes until fragrant.

  3. Pour in heavy cream, stirring to combine with butter.

  4. Simmer gently for 3–4 minutes.

  5. Gradually add Parmesan cheese, stirring continuously until melted and smooth.

  6. Add nutmeg, salt, and black pepper to taste.

Tip:

Low, gentle heat prevents cheese from clumping or separating.


4️⃣ Combine pasta, chicken, and sauce

  1. Add cooked pasta to the skillet with Alfredo sauce.

  2. Toss to coat evenly.

  3. Add sliced chicken on top and gently combine.

  4. Use reserved pasta water to adjust consistency if sauce is too thick.


5️⃣ Serve and garnish

  1. Plate pasta with chicken on top.

  2. Garnish with chopped parsley, extra Parmesan, and cracked black pepper.

  3. Serve immediately with garlic bread or side salad.


🧠 Tips for Perfect Chicken Alfredo Every Time

  • Use fresh Parmesan: Pre-grated cheese often contains anti-caking agents that affect melting.

  • Don’t overheat cream: High heat can cause sauce to separate.

  • Season gradually: Cheese is salty, so taste before adding more salt.

  • Slice chicken thinly: Ensures every bite is coated with sauce.

  • Reserve pasta water: It helps adjust the sauce for perfect consistency.


🌿 Flavor Variations

1️⃣ Garlic & Herb Chicken Alfredo

  • Add chopped fresh basil or thyme to the sauce for extra aroma.

2️⃣ Cajun Chicken Alfredo

  • Season chicken with Cajun spices, add smoked paprika, cayenne, and a dash of hot sauce.

3️⃣ Spinach & Mushroom Alfredo

  • Sauté mushrooms and fresh spinach in butter; stir into sauce before adding pasta.

4️⃣ Broccoli & Chicken Alfredo

  • Steam broccoli florets and fold into pasta for a veggie boost.

5️⃣ Shrimp Alfredo

  • Substitute chicken with peeled, deveined shrimp; cook 2–3 minutes per side.


🛠️ Make-Ahead & Storage

Refrigeration

  • Store cooked pasta and chicken in airtight containers for up to 3 days.

  • Reheat gently in a skillet over low heat with a splash of cream or milk.

Freezing

  • Freeze chicken and sauce separately for up to 2 months.

  • Thaw overnight in the fridge; combine with freshly cooked pasta.


🧠 Common Mistakes & Troubleshooting

❌ Sauce too thin

  • Fix: Simmer longer to thicken; add extra Parmesan gradually.

❌ Sauce clumps

  • Fix: Low heat and continuous stirring; avoid adding cold cream or cheese directly to hot pan.

❌ Chicken dry

  • Fix: Pound to even thickness, sear quickly over medium-high heat, rest before slicing.

❌ Pasta overcooked

  • Fix: Cook al dente; remember it will absorb sauce slightly.
